カテゴリー
サインイン 新規登録
学習時間 20時間
難易度 初級
質問投稿 不可
価格 ¥1,980

サーブレット/JSPを使ったJava Webアプリケーション実装のチュートリアル

本教材では、 アーキテクチャ設計〜 アプリケーション開発 〜 テスト・デバッグ までの一連のフローを学習し、実務に入れる状態を目指します。

0
最終更新 2022/8
Techpit

実務に必要な設計から開発・テスト/デバッグまで全網羅!

どのようにJavaでアプリケーション開発を学ぶのか?

本教材はJava言語を使ってシンプルな掲示板Webアプリケーションを作成していきます。

フレームワーク等を使わず、POJO(Plain Old Java Object=特定のフレームワークや規約などを使わないシンプルなもの)のみでイチから作成していきます。

JavaのWebアプリケーションの仕組みを理解することで、フレームワークの活用や他言語への適用等、応用の効く知識の獲得を目指します。

学習内容

  • 作成するアプリケーションのディレクトリの構成
  • アーキテクチャーパターン(MVCモデル)
  • 認証付きユーザーアカウント機能
  • セッション付きログイン・ログアウト機能
  • CRUD処理
  • テスト(Junit)
  • デバッグ

本教材が終えたらどのような状態になっているか

  • サーブレット/JSPを使ったJava Webアプリケーションの開発を学習する
  • Javaを利用した一連の開発手順を学習し、実務に入れる状態になる。
  • より高度な開発(フレームワークの使用等)さらなるステップアップへの足がかりとする。

この教材の対象者

  • PCの基本的な操作(ソフトウェアのインストール、フォルダ/ファイル操作)が分かる方
  • Javaの基本的な文法、オブジェクト指向の学習を一通り終えた方
  • リレーショナルデータベースの基本的な概念(テーブル、スキーマ等)及びSQL操作の基本的な文法が分かる方

学ばないこと

  • Javaの基本的な文法(変数・データ型・制御構文など)
  • Webフロントエンドの知識(HTML、CSS、JavaScriptなど)

本教材の対応バージョン

  • 統合開発環境:Eclipse(Pleiades 2022(執筆時最新))
  • Javaバージョン:Java 17(openjdk version 17)
  • アプリケーションサーバ:Tomcat 9

カリキュラム

Section 0 はじめに
  • 0-1 教材の概要

講師のプロフィール

教材のレビュー

0.0
0件の評価
0%
0%
0%
0%
0%